Ramp delivery and handling at Dashoguz International Airport
Airside delivery at Dashoguz International Airport
Jet catering at UTAT moves airside through a dedicated access lane, with badged drivers cleared for direct apron entry when security protocols allow. Vehicles are equipped with refrigerated compartments that maintain two-to-six-degree Celsius range, and insulated hot boxes for dishes that travel warm. Delivery is timed to coincide with fuelling and pre-flight checks, so your crew can stow provisions as part of the normal turnaround sequence. For larger cabin configurations, high-loader access is available where the FBO or handling agent confirms equipment at the time of order—never assumed, always verified. If your aircraft parks remotely, we coordinate with ground staff to ensure trays reach the forward galley without temperature loss or handling delays. The process is built around your departure slot, not a fixed delivery window.

Private jet catering at Dashoguz International Airport — questions
We coordinate inflight catering at UTAT with the handling agent or FBO confirmed on your flight plan. Delivery is made airside, either to the fixed-base facility or directly to your aircraft stand, depending on parking assignment and security clearance at the time of your arrival.
Lead time depends on menu complexity, airport slot availability, and whether your departure falls within a PPR window. We've turned orders on the day of flight when the request is straightforward and the kitchen has capacity, but advance notice always improves both choice and execution.
Yes. Provide dietary restrictions and allergen details when you place your order, and we'll label each dish with ingredient information. Separate packaging is used for gluten-free, dairy-free, and nut-free items to prevent cross-contact during transport and galley stowage.
High-loader capability for aviation catering at UTAT is confirmed at the time of order, based on equipment availability and your aircraft's door height. We coordinate with the handling agent to arrange the lift when your cabin configuration requires it, but it's never guaranteed in advance.
